BOYS TENNIS: West Scranton’s D’Augostine joins Abington Heights and Holy Cross duos in D2 semifinals

Yahoo Sports

West Scranton’s Matthew D’Augostine reached the semifinals of the District 2 Class 3A Singles Championships on Thursday. In the Class 3A tournament, top-seeded Prayush Mallaiah and No. 2 seed William Arp continued their undefeated seasons for Abington Heights.

They are each in the semifinals. Mallaiah will face D’Augostine, who is the No. 5 seed, and Arp will play Wyoming Valley West’s Gadgidas Reisinger, the No.

3 seed. The four players who led their teams to the District 2 Class 2A Team Championships final will square off in the semifinals. Top-seeded Billy Hall, of Wyoming Seminary, last season’s runner-up, faces Holy Cross’ Ray Zhang, the No.

4 seed. In the other matchup, Holy Cross’ Alex Harrison, the second seed, will play Wyoming Seminary’s Dhru Sudhakar, the No. 6 seed.

The tournament continues with semifinals on Friday at Kirby Park at 1 p. m. The championship finals follow.
